Changes take place in every one through our lives everyday; In this

essay I will be exploring the changes that have happened in Franks and

Rita relationship in the play Educating Rita by Willy Russell. I will

be mainly focusing upon the attitudes of the two main characters

towards each other and towards themselves.

Rita is a mature woman seeking an education, as she didn't take the

opportunity to learn when she was an amateur student because of the

environment she lived around in and the fact she didn't want to learn

because of her popularity and her working class culture.

Frank: Rita why didn't you become what you call a proper student?

Rita: you know, boring, ripped-up books, broken glass everywhere,

knives and fights and that was just in the staffroom. Nah, they tried

their best I suppose, but studying was just for the whimps, wasn't it?

See, if I'd started taking school seriously I would have had to become

different from me mates and that's not allowed.

In reflected, Rita has come to realise how the law expectations

surrounding her and her working class culture held her back from her

real potential. She wants to change now and break this cycle. Frank,

the other main character, is a teacher at the university where she has

applied to do her course. He is around his 50's and is Rita's tutor.

He is a lazy man, bored and frustrated by his life he too does not

feel like he belongs anywhere. Frank does not like his job very much;

he does not have any respect for himself at all. FRANK: my dear I

actually an appalling teacher, most of the time, you see, you see it

most of the time, you see it doesn't matter appalling teaching is

quite in order for most of the appalling students. And the others

manage to get by despite me. They expect us to teach when the pubs are
